  1. Expressing anger or annoyance B1 informal

    An intensifying word used to show that one is extremely annoyed, frustrated, or impatient with someone or something.

    • Where are those damned keys?
    • I can't open this damned door.
    • He's a damned fool.
    • It's a damned shame you can't come.
    • Turn that damned music down!

  2. Condemned to eternal punishment B2 formal

    Sentenced by divine judgment to suffer eternally in hell; spiritually condemned.

    • the souls of the damned
    • preaching about the damned and the saved
    • a vision of the burning damned
    • the cries of the eternally damned
    • a fate worse than that of the damned

  3. Doomed or certain to fail C1 formal

    In a hopeless situation from which there is no escape; destined for a terrible or undesirable outcome.

    • a species damned to extinction
    • a plan damned from the start
    • the village was damned by the flood
    • a regime damned by its own corruption
    • a project damned to fail

  4. Harshly criticized or censured B2 formal

    Subject to severe disapproval or condemnation by others; strongly criticized or denounced.

    • the book was damned by critics
    • a policy damned by public opinion
    • a politician damned for his remarks
    • the decision was damned in the press
    • a play universally damned

  1. Condemn to hell C1 formal

    To condemn someone to eternal punishment in hell, according to religious belief.

    • The preacher warned that sinners would be damned.
    • In some religions, it is believed that God damns the wicked.
    • He was damned for his unforgivable sins.

  2. Criticize severely B2 informal

    To express strong disapproval of someone or something.

    • The critics damned the movie as a complete failure.
    • She damned his reckless behavior in front of everyone.
    • The report damns the company's safety record.
